Review : In Bloom (The Brightside #1) by Katie Delahanty (NA)


Book Blurb

My name is Olivia Bloom and I. Am. Free.
I left for LA with everything I owned piled into my old Volkswagen and dreams of becoming a costume designer. Little did I know I’d wind up designing for a lingerie company—yeah, not sure how I landed this gig—and taken under the wing of two young Hollywood insiders. The fashion shows and parties were great, but life really got exciting when the seriously hottest lead singer of my favorite band started to fall for me. 
How does someone like me, an ordinary girl from Pittsburgh, wind up in the arms of the world’s sexiest rock star—surrounded by celebrities, fashion, and music—and not be eaten alive? Berkeley is everything I've ever dreamed of in a boyfriend, but the paparazzi, the tabloids, the rumors, it's all getting a bit too crazy. My life has become every girl’s dream come true, if only I don’t blink and lose it all…


Toot's Review by Stacy Sabala

Olivia Bloom has left Pittsburg and moved to Hollywood. She wants to be a stylist. Unfortunately the movie job she moved for fell through. Soon she gets a new one at a lingerie company. She also has the best friends ever. Parker and Blair know how Hollywood works. They are determined to help her through it and set a challenge for themselves. Blair is a publicist and Parker works on a reality show and they are determined to make Olivia an “It girl”. They groom her and train her in what to do and say.

In amongst the chaos, Olivia meets Berkeley Dalton. He is the lead singer of her favorite band. She has a chance meeting behind the scenes of a swimsuit shoot. She is in line for the bathroom and he approaches her. He even talks to her. She is so shocked she acts the fan girl and feels like a complete idiot. She hopes she never sees him again.

Of course, that doesn’t happen. In fact she starts seeing him more and more. She seems to be invited to the same events he is. When she comes face to face with him again, she doesn’t want him to remember her. She is horrified with the way she acted the first time they met. He remembers her and finds a reason to keep seeing her anyway he can. She fascinates him but also scares him. He has never been drawn to anyone like he is her. Olivia is shocked that he actually wants to spend time with her. She is ordinary but she embraces him. However, his world intervenes and she is thrown into the spotlight. She has to decide if he is worth the leap of faith or if he is just biding his time until he moves on.

I loved this book. It was fun to get a glimpse of what the secrets of Hollywood are. The reader gets to travel through the craziness with Olivia. She and her partners in crime were great a combination. Parker and Blair were comedic relief and a fun pair. Everyone should have friends like that.

The love story between Olivia and Berkeley was sigh worthy and sweet. However, his star status made it rough. The reader feels for both characters. Poor Olivia had no idea what they would try and do to her. It was fascinating to see how they came together and how the public and fellow stars tried to tear them apart. It makes me happy that I don’t live in that world. I give this book a 5 out of 5 and recommend it to everyone. It’s an awesome read.
